                            <p>Ornamental plants play a significant role in creating aesthetic and warm environments in living spaces. With their use in indoor and outdoor settings, they are employed in various places such as homes, shopping centers, hotels, and offices to reduce noise, provide oxygen, and positively affect human psychology by reducing stress. Flowers are particularly common in gardens, recreation areas, and indoors. One of the biggest problems growing flowers is pests such as nematodes, mites, and insects. Chemical pesticides are required to manage these pests; however, due to the effects of chemicals on human health, environmental health, and non-target organisms, more eco-friendly control methods are being sought, especially in the cultivation of ornamental plants in gardens and homes. Biopesticides are at the beginning of these methods. This study compiled and presented the possibilities of using plant-based biopesticides against pests that are problematic in ornamental plants.</p></trans-abstract>
